  • Abstract
    The Efimov effect is discussed by use of hyperspherical coordinates and adiabatic potentials. The energy and size scalings are very sensitive to the two independent mass ratios. Two large and one small mass provide the smallest energy spacing. It is less important whether two or three scattering lengths are large. Energy distributions arising from three-body decays are computed for one resonance in 12C and for the predicted 11Li 1−-resonance. The decaying 11Li three-body system with three large s-wave scattering lengths exhibits characteristic peaks in the energy distribution. This may be considered as a signature of the Efimov effect in similar nuclear three-body decays.
